Alexander Ivanovich Chuprov (1842-1908), Moscow University economist and statistician closely associated with the liberal Moscow press circle around Russkiye Vedomosti and Vasily Sobolevsky; here named alongside Sobolevsky as part of the emergency editorial session convened to weigh Suvorin's proposal to enlarge the famine-relief Sbornik's fundraising target.

Alexander Ivanovich Chuprov, the Moscow University economist and statistician who moved in the same liberal Moscow press circle as Sobolevsky; his inclusion in the emergency editorial session, alongside Sobolevsky, on the question of Suvorin's proposal to enlarge the Sbornik's fundraising target reflects his standing in that milieu rather than any formal editorial post at Russkiye Vedomosti.

Alexander Ivanovich Chuprov (1842-1908), prominent economist and professor at Moscow University, met by Chekhov at General Safonov's funeral in Kislovodsk.
